public class ImageContent extends Object
| Modifier and Type | Class and Description |
|---|---|
static class |
ImageContent.RpmPackage |
| Modifier and Type | Field and Description |
|---|---|
static String[] |
DEFAULT_JAVA_UTILITIES |
static String |
RED_HAT_AUXILIARY_KEY_2_RPM |
static String |
RED_HAT_AUXILIARY_KEY_RPM |
static String |
RED_HAT_RELEASE_KEY_2 |
static String |
RED_HAT_RELEASE_KEY_2_RPM |
| Modifier and Type | Method and Description |
|---|---|
String |
javaVersion() |
List<String> |
listDirContent(String path) |
List<String> |
listDirContent(String path,
boolean hidden) |
List<String> |
listFilesMd5sumInDir(String path) |
List<String> |
listZipFilesInDir(String path) |
String |
mavenVersion() |
static ImageContent |
prepare(OpenShift openShift,
io.fabric8.kubernetes.api.model.Pod pod) |
static ImageContent |
prepare(OpenShift openShift,
String imageUrl) |
static ImageContent |
prepare(OpenShift openShift,
String imageUrl,
List<String> command) |
static ImageContent |
prepare(OpenShift openShift,
String imageUrl,
Map<String,String> envs) |
static ImageContent |
prepare(OpenShift openShift,
String imageUrl,
String name,
List<String> command) |
static ImageContent |
prepare(OpenShift openShift,
String imageUrl,
String name,
List<String> command,
Map<String,String> envs) |
List<ImageContent.RpmPackage> |
rpms() |
Map<String,String> |
runtimeEnvVars() |
PodShell |
shell() |
public static final String RED_HAT_RELEASE_KEY_2
public static final String RED_HAT_RELEASE_KEY_2_RPM
public static final String RED_HAT_AUXILIARY_KEY_RPM
public static final String RED_HAT_AUXILIARY_KEY_2_RPM
public static final String[] DEFAULT_JAVA_UTILITIES
public static ImageContent prepare(OpenShift openShift, String imageUrl)
public static ImageContent prepare(OpenShift openShift, String imageUrl, Map<String,String> envs)
public static ImageContent prepare(OpenShift openShift, String imageUrl, List<String> command)
public static ImageContent prepare(OpenShift openShift, String imageUrl, String name, List<String> command)
public static ImageContent prepare(OpenShift openShift, String imageUrl, String name, List<String> command, Map<String,String> envs)
public static ImageContent prepare(OpenShift openShift, io.fabric8.kubernetes.api.model.Pod pod)
public PodShell shell()
public String javaVersion()
public String mavenVersion()
public List<ImageContent.RpmPackage> rpms()
Copyright © 2021. All rights reserved.